New exoplanet discovery may challenge everything we know about planetary formation
August 11th, 2022 at 1:25 PM
By Joshua Hawkins
Astronomers may have discovered the youngest exoplanet ever detected. They detected the world in question around the adolescent star AS 209 using the Atacama Large Millimeter/submillimeter Array in Chile. Of course, detecting a signal from the planet doesn’t prove its existence. As such, James Webb will now target that area and look for more evidence the planet exists.
